Feuerherm diss. K075 (P306364)

Administrative tablet excavated in Umma (mod. Tell Jokha), dated to the Early Old Babylonian (ca. 2000-1900 BC) period and now kept in Yale Babylonian Collection, New Haven, Connecticut, USA

tablet
obverse
1. [n] ma-na szim-sig7-sig7
  Feuerherm: perhaps variant of im-sig7-sig7 ?
2. [n] ma-na im-su4
3. giri3 ur-{d}lugal-banda3{da} ku? tug2? ra?
4. szu ti-a za-a-lum gu-za-la2
reverse
1. ki a-bu-wa-qar
2. ba-zi
  blank space
3. iti szu-numun-a u4 1(u) 5(disz)-kam
4. mu us2-sa i3-si-in{ki} in-dab5-ba
